I do think you're looking for generics, but I'm not totally sure because your question is not clear...
public abstract class ParentClass<T> where T : Parent
{
protected virtual void BuildQueries()
{
var Engine = new FileHelperEngine<T>();
var r = Engine.ReadFile(ResumeName);
}
protected T TopType { get; set; }
// (...)
}
public class ChildClass : ParentClass<Child>
{
// don't need to override anything, because your property is generic now
// which means it will be of type `Child` for this class
}
